It’s the self-contained, brilliantly-boxed coup known as*the 2010 Donruss Football Rated Rookie Boxed*Set — and it’s even sweeter than it appeared when we first announced its existence in November.
It’s sure to be one of the most popular NFL*trading card products of the season because it has a can’t-miss arsenal rivaling Tim Tebow‘s that includes*100 Rookie Cards, one autographed Rookie Card and an irresistible price point ($19.99).
